SUMMARY:

As a Registered Nurse – Educator, your in-depth knowledge and outstanding communication skills are key in fostering quality care, enhanced wellness and ongoing growth and development throughout Rochester Regional.

R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Evaluation. Identify and validate the learning needs of customers by utilizing needs assessments, CQI results, performance improvement results, customer surveys and course evaluation results; document the effectiveness of educational offerings by developing, monitoring and assessing competencies; analyze cost to maximize the efficient utilization of resources

  • Development. Create educational programs and curriculum that promote quality healthcare, employee/patient growth and personal wellness; provide leadership in areas of expertise as a resource to the customer; develop communications and audio-visual materials that are clear and concise

  • Implementation. Facilitate programs to meet the identified learning needs of our customers; provide in-depth orientation, in-service and continuing education for staff or patients
